What Are Car Key Programmers?

Car key programmers are devices that can duplicate a transponder within the memory of a car. They are useful to replace keys that have been stolen or lost. They can be used to reset the oil service light as well as warning lights for tire pressure and many other functions.

The majority of these tools are bidirectional OBD II devices that work with a variety of vehicles. Certain tools, like the Autel MaxiIM IM608S II offer an automated and controlled "Smart Mode" that helps novices, while skilled technicians can use the Expert Mode.

The Basics

The process of programming a car key allows you to change the code of the chip that is blank in a replacement key, to ensure that it is compatible with the car's settings. This allows the key to communicate with and start the vehicle. It is possible to do so with a car key that is mechanical. However, modern vehicles need the use of a device known as"car-key programmer" or "car-key programmer". These devices are typically used as standalone devices, however they may be incorporated into more sophisticated scan tools.

Method of EEPROM

The EEPROM is an electrically eraseable read-only memory programmable (EPROM). It is a nonvolatile CMOS memory chip used in computers and other electronic devices to store data. It can be programmed to store individual bytes which can be accessed via an address. Each byte is either a 1 (or a 0). When the byte is written on the chip, it becomes active and, when it is read, the bits are decoded as instructions.

When writing data into an EPROM, both the source and drain are grounded. A high voltage from the control gate passes through the silicon oxide and gets to the floating gate. This allows electrons to flow to the gate and get trapped. The gate's contents to change from a zero to one. When the voltage is removed from the gate, it becomes uncharged and the EEPROM contents are erased.

EEPROMs can be used to store calibration coefficients of sensors, bootloader configurations and the status of remote keyless systems components. They can also be used to preserve state between power transitions. This is crucial for ICs powered by batteries as a sudden loss of power will cause the chip reset.

Onboard Programming

A car key programmer is a handheld tool that is used to program new remotes or fobs. Locksmiths can make use of these devices to boost their effectiveness in the field, or DIY customers can save money by using these devices. There are three kinds of car key programmers that are onboard, EEPROM, and OBD2. Each has distinct advantages and drawbacks. Onboard programming is usually the most efficient, whereas OBD2 and EEPROM methods may take longer. Onboard programming is also relatively safe, if the proper procedures are adhered to.

In most instances, a key or fob has to be programmed to be able to communicate with the car before it can be used to control the engine. The electronic keys found in the majority of modern cars come with enhanced transponders, which require a special programmer to work correctly. A professional can complete this task swiftly, often in less than an hour.

Some cars may need an extended procedure, which can be done by connecting the device to the OBD2 port. Certain cars may even require EEPROM programming procedures that can take days. For this reason, most of these tasks should be left to experts with access to specialized tools and a good working understanding of security systems for cars.
